Analysis

Latvia recorded 81.95 for potatoes — gross production index number in 2017. That is the lowest value across all 26 years on record.

That represents a change of down 16.9% on the previous year and down 36.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, potatoes — gross production index number in Latvia peaked at 255.26 in 1993 and was at its lowest, 81.95, in 2017.

Latvia ranks 121st of 143 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 26 years of available data.

Potatoes — Gross Production Index Number in Latvia, year by year

Annual values for Potatoes — Gross Production Index Number (2014-2016 = 100) in Latvia, 1992 to 2017.
Year Value Change
1992 234.32
1993 255.26 +8.9%
1994 209.73 -17.8%
1995 173.36 -17.3%
1996 217.16 +25.3%
1997 189.92 -12.5%
1998 139.32 -26.6%
1999 159.67 +14.6%
2000 149.96 -6.1%
2001 123.5 -17.6%
2002 154.23 +24.9%
2003 148.33 -3.8%
2004 126.13 -15.0%
2005 132.11 +4.7%
2006 110.58 -16.3%
2007 128.88 +16.5%
2008 135.17 +4.9%
2009 105.46 -22.0%
2010 97.15 -7.9%
2011 100.16 +3.1%
2012 108.17 +8.0%
2013 99.54 -8.0%
2014 101.5 +2.0%
2015 99.82 -1.7%
2016 98.67 -1.2%
2017 81.95 -16.9%

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
